Roshan Mangal Bhattarai is a scholar working on Electrical and Electronic Engineering, Electronic, Optical and Magnetic Materials and Materials Chemistry. According to data from OpenAlex, Roshan Mangal Bhattarai has authored 30 papers receiving a total of 783 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Electrical and Electronic Engineering, 18 papers in Electronic, Optical and Magnetic Materials and 9 papers in Materials Chemistry. Recurrent topics in Roshan Mangal Bhattarai’s work include Supercapacitor Materials and Fabrication (18 papers), Advanced battery technologies research (11 papers) and Advancements in Battery Materials (7 papers). Roshan Mangal Bhattarai is often cited by papers focused on Supercapacitor Materials and Fabrication (18 papers), Advanced battery technologies research (11 papers) and Advancements in Battery Materials (7 papers). Roshan Mangal Bhattarai collaborates with scholars based in South Korea, Vietnam and United States. Roshan Mangal Bhattarai's co-authors include Kisan Chhetri, Young Sun Mok, Debendra Acharya, Shirjana Saud and Sang‐Jae Kim and has published in prestigious journals such as Journal of Hazardous Materials, Journal of Power Sources and Carbon.
